Understanding Construction Safety Training

In an industry where risks and hazards are commonplace, construction safety training has become a non-negotiable element of workplace safety protocols. With the construction sector being one of the most dangerous in terms of occupational fatalities, it’s imperative that every worker, supervisor, and manager is well-versed in safety practices. The Importance of Construction Safety Training

One of the primary reasons construction safety training is essential is the high occurrence of injuries and fatalities in the industry. According to various reports, around 20% of workplace fatalities occur in construction settings. Implementing robust safety training can significantly reduce these statistics by equipping workers with the knowledge to identify hazards, utilize protective equipment, and react appropriately to emergencies.

Moreover, effective construction safety training fosters a culture of safety among employees. When workers feel confident and informed about safety protocols, they’re likely to take ownership of their well-being and that of their peers. A safety-conscious workforce is an empowered one, likely to communicate risks effectively and adhere to safe practices.

Key Components of Effective Training Programs

An effective construction safety training program should include several vital components:

  • Risk Assessment: Training should begin with an evaluation of the specific hazards present in the workplace, ensuring that content is relevant and tailored to actual risks.
  • Hands-on Training: Theoretical knowledge alone is insufficient; practical demonstrations and hands-on experience allow workers to feel comfortable using equipment and applying techniques in real-world scenarios.
  • Regular Updates: Safety training must adapt to new regulations, technologies, and processes. Regular refreshers ensure that knowledge remains current and relevant.
  • Feedback Mechanisms: Including avenues for feedback can help refine training programs to better address the needs of employees.

Common Safety Hazards in the Construction Industry

Understanding potential hazards is crucial for developing effective safety training. Some of the most common safety hazards in the construction industry include:

  • Falls: One of the leading causes of construction accidents, training should focus on fall prevention strategies, safe ladder usage, and proper scaffold construction.
  • Electrical Hazards: Workers should be trained in recognizing electrical hazards and understanding lockout/tagout procedures to prevent accidental energization of equipment.
  • Tool Safety: Improper use of tools can lead to severe injuries, thus training must cover safe operation practices and maintenance of all tools.
  • Heavy Equipment Operation: Specific training programs must be developed for workers who operate heavy machinery, including loading and unloading procedures and pedestrian awareness.

Implementing Construction Safety Training Programs

Identifying Training Needs and Resources

Before designing a training program, employers must conduct a thorough assessment to identify the specific training needs of their workforce. This involves recognizing existing hazards, understanding the level of training employees have previously received, and assessing regulations that may influence required training.

Companies may also tap into resources provided by safety organizations, trade unions, and industry-specific guidelines to create comprehensive training frameworks. Financial resources, as well as human resources, provide invaluable insights into safety training needs.

Designing Tailored Training Modules

Every construction site is unique, and therefore, generic training programs often fall short. Tailored training modules should address the specific tools, equipment, and safety practices relevant to each site. This personalization ensures that workers are not overwhelmed with irrelevant information while focusing on applicable skills.

Another effective strategy is incorporating various learning styles—visual aids, hands-on practice, and active discussions—to enhance retention of safety knowledge. By engaging employees in different ways, organizations can cater to diverse learning preferences.

Engaging Delivery Methods for Maximum Impact

To captivate trainees and ensure high levels of engagement, employers can utilize various delivery methods in their training programs. These may include:

  • Interactive Workshops: Practical exercises in workshops encourage participation and reinforce learning.
  • Online Training Modules: Flexible e-learning can accommodate diverse schedules and allow workers to learn at their own pace.
  • Simulation Training: Virtual simulations or role-playing scenarios provide hands-on experience in a controlled environment.
  • Ongoing Mentorship: Pairing less experienced workers with seasoned mentors can guide them through practical applications of safety protocols.

Understanding OSHA Regulations

The Occupational Safety and Health Administration (OSHA) sets forth regulations that employers must adhere to for ensuring the safety and health of their employees. Familiarizing oneself with OSHA’s standards, particularly those specific to the construction industry, is fundamental for compliance and protecting the workforce.

OSHA mandates that employers provide adequate training in a language and vocabulary that employees can understand. This requirement underscores the importance of clear communication within training procedures and ensuring that all workers fully comprehend the safety protocols in place.

Compliance Expectations for Employers

Employers are expected to implement and maintain a safety training program that meets OSHA standards. This includes not only providing initial training but also ensuring ongoing training to address any regulatory changes, new equipment, and workplace incidents. Documentation is a crucial aspect of compliance; records of training sessions, participant attendance, and training materials must be meticulously kept to demonstrate adherence to OSHA requirements.

Consequences of Non-Compliance

The repercussions of failing to comply with OSHA regulations can be severe, ranging from financial penalties to increased liability in the event of workplace accidents. Additionally, non-compliance can tarnish a company’s reputation and diminish employee trust, leading to decreased productivity and morale. Employers should prioritize compliance not only as a legal obligation but as a fundamental responsibility to their workforce.

Measuring the Impact of Training

Key Performance Indicators for Training Success

To determine the effectiveness of any construction safety training program, organizations should focus on specific performance indicators. Key metrics may include:

  • Injury Rates: A decrease in workplace injuries and incidents often reflects the effectiveness of training initiatives.
  • Training Completion Rates: Tracking how many employees complete training sessions can highlight engagement and adherence to safety protocols.
  • Incident Reports: Monitoring and analyzing incident reports pre- and post-training can provide insights into areas for improvement.
  • Employee Feedback: Conducting surveys and soliciting feedback can help gauge employees’ perceptions of safety practices and training relevance.

Gathering and Analyzing Feedback

Feedback collection is an integral part of measuring training impact. After each training session, conducting evaluations can identify areas of strength and weakness within the program. Employee surveys should focus on content relevance, delivery methods, and overall engagement levels. Analyzing this data allows organizations to refine and enhance future training initiatives, fostering a cycle of continuous improvement.

Continuous Improvement Strategies

Continuous improvement is vital for maintaining effective safety training programs. Based on feedback and performance metrics, organizations should regularly review and update training content. This may include integrating new industry standards, adapting to technological advancements, and addressing newly identified hazards. Furthermore, fostering open communication channels promotes a proactive approach to safety and encourages employees to actively participate in developing training initiatives.

Technology’s Role in Enhancing Safety Training

As technology continues to advance, it plays an increasingly catalytic role in enhancing construction safety training. Virtual reality (VR) and augmented reality (AR) are emerging tools that facilitate immersive learning experiences, enabling workers to practice safety protocols in a simulated, risk-free environment. Additionally, mobile training applications provide on-the-go access to training resources, reinforcing learning at any time and place.

Adapting to Evolving Industry Standards

The construction industry is continuously evolving, with materials, equipment, and practices changing rapidly. Training programs must be dynamic, evolving alongside industry standards to remain relevant. Employing a flexible framework that allows for the incorporation of new information ensures that the workforce is prepared to address modern challenges and implement best practices.

The Importance of a Safety Culture

Establishing a strong safety culture is a fundamental aspect of effective construction safety training. This involves leaders modeling safety-oriented behaviors, encouraging open discussions about safety, and rewarding employees for identifying and mitigating risks. When safety becomes an organizational value rather than an obligation, it fosters a proactive approach and enhances the overall safety climate.

Frequently Asked Questions

What is construction safety training?

Construction safety training educates workers about safety protocols, best practices, and hazard recognition on construction sites to help prevent injuries and fatalities.

How often should safety training be conducted?

Safety training should be conducted regularly, at least once a year, and updated whenever new equipment, processes, or regulations are introduced.

Are there legal requirements for safety training?

Yes, OSHA regulations mandate certain safety training programs for construction workers to ensure compliance and worker safety.

What are effective methods for delivering training?

Effective delivery methods include hands-on workshops, online modules, virtual reality simulations, and mentorship programs tailored to engagement and learning preferences.

How can employers measure training success?

Employers can measure training success through injury rate tracking, training completion rates, incident report analysis, and gathering employee feedback on the training received.
